Performing a secure computer software review helps development teams discover weaknesses and fix them before utilizing them in to the final item. This can conserve companies time and effort and money. These types of reviews can also be important for regulatory compliance in some sectors. They can help developers discover and repair vulnerabilities that may lead to backdoors, injection strategies, and other protection problems.

Throughout a secure application review, an experienced inspects the foundation code to recognize vulnerabilities. Including checking for unsafe coding techniques, cross-site scripting, authentication and info validation issues, and more. Using a checklist can be sure consistency among critiques and can make clear what has to be fixed.

The type of code review used depends on the application currently being reviewed. For instance, if the application is critical, it could need to be reviewed manually. These kinds of reviews need to be conducted by experts with secure code training. They must also focus on the critical entry points in the application, such as data agreement and customer account management.

Performing a manual code review should include a step-by-step research of the functionality of the code. This will help discover flaws, such as cross-site scripting and shot attacks. The reviewer also needs to check to see in cases where business logic is actually implemented correctly.

Automated equipment can be used to perform a secure code review. These are useful for analyzing large codebases. They are also integrated into the GAGASAN, allowing developers to code and review at the same time.